2. Cloud
Because it deals with diagnostic programs in the current established environment, it is very limited and it is difficult to diagnose outside of the configured pc.
WEBCEPH is a Web-based cloud service that store information in a single space called the cloud. All dentists, dental technician, orthodontists, and even patients can communicate and share medical data.
The big advantage is that you can use it wherever you have Internet access, and you can use it on mobile without having to pay or install.

4. Simulation
Because clinical images are shown by simulating before and after treatment, artificial intelligence allows you to see the difference of the before and after treatment.
Patients will be more aware of the need for orthodontic correction, and dentists can facilitate comparative counseling of orthodontics through direct simulation rather than abstract explanation.
The simulation is also carried out in real time, so the diagnostic time is short, and the simulated images can be saved as videos and PDFs.
